WHAT DOES VOICEFULNESS MEAN IN ENGLISH?

Definition of voicefulness in the English dictionary

The definition of voicefulness in the dictionary is the condition of being endowed with a voice, esp of loud quality. Other definition of voicefulness is the condition of being full of voices.

The Genius of John Ruskin: Selections from His Writings
Its glory is in its Age, and in that deep sense of voicefulness, of stern watching, of mysterious sympathy, nay, even of approval or condemnation, which we feel in walls that have long been washed by the passing waves of humanity. It is in their  ...
John Ruskin, John D. Rosenberg, 1964
